The Shrinking Violets

The Shrinking Violets was a band from Sydney, Australia (1987–1990). They recorded with Phantom Records

Members

  • Marcus Clement: Vocals, Guitar
  • Julian Knowles: Guitars, Vocals, Keyboards (see Even As We Speak, Big Heavy Stuff)
  • Barry 'Fuzz' Hayes: Bass, Vocals
  • Andrew Clement: Drums (See Other Voices)

Discography

  • 7" Vinyl Single (Purple Vinyl): Everything b/w She Said - Phantom Records 1988.[1] Its highest chart position was #3, On the Street Independent Charts, Australia, 1988
  • 12" Vinyl Album (Yellow Vinyl): Mask - Phantom Records 1989.[1] Its highest chart position was #6, On the Street Independent Charts, Australia, 1989
  • 12" Vinyl Compilation 'Assorted Desecrations and Mutations' Phantom Records included tracks 'Love to Rule' (cover of The Sunnyboys first EP track), "Take Me Away' (Cover of The Kelpies)[1]
  • "Never Too Late" - track included on compilation 'Young Blood II' - RooArt Records 1990
